================ @@ -1671,6 +1671,8 @@ def err_unexpected_module_decl : Error< "module declaration can only appear at the top level">; def err_module_expected_ident : Error< "expected a module name after '%select{module|import}0'">; +def err_module_decl_cannot_be_macros : Error< + "module declaration cannot be a macro">; ---------------- yronglin wrote:
Should we also print the macro spelling text in diagnostic message? And I found that the first letter in other diagnostic message is lower case, should we update `The name of a ...` to `the name of a ...`? https://github.com/llvm/llvm-project/pull/90574 _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its